    // HAIR INFO //
    Outre sent me their NEW X-Pression Cuevana Twist Braid, which I did a crochet style with. It's a thick, Kanekalon texture. Although it's coarse, the 'hair' is very soft once styled with moisturizer or curled.
    *Cuevana Twist is available online at many sites so far, and may be available at your local beauty supply store.
